A long time ago I was involved in a search of that bit of land . . . . . . . . . for a missing cluster bomb :blink: :woohoo:
And I don't mean just a missing bomblet, but a whole blo*dy bomb! Failed to arm after release, so it all stayed together, not bursting open and spraying death in every direction, as designed
So if you do get to wander some more, mind yer step :S
PS - we did find the offending item . . . . and promptly made a big hole in the counrtyside when we atomised the MoFo :woohoo:
